NEW JERSEY SCHOLARS ELITE, founded in 2019, is a small nonprofit that reported $641K in total revenue in fiscal year 2022. Revenue decreased 15% compared to the prior year.

Mission

TO HELP YOUNG ADULTS AND THEIR FAMILIES PURSUE EXCELLENCE IN ALL FACETS OF THEIR LIVES BY USING COMPETITIVE BASKETBALL AS A PLATFORM. THIS PURSUIT OF EXCELLENCE ENCOMPASSES ACADEMICS, CITIZENSHIP AND SPORTSMANSHIP.
